Description
A simple and delicious Korean chicken recipe with a perfect balance of sweet and spicy flavors.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 lbs chicken thighs, boneless and skinless
- 1/4 cup soy sauce
- 3 tbsp gochujang (Korean chili paste)
- 2 tbsp honey
- 1 tbsp sesame oil
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tbsp ginger, grated
- 1 tbsp rice vinegar
- 1 tbsp brown sugar
- 1 tsp black pepper
- 1 tbsp sesame seeds
- 2 green onions, sliced
Instructions
- In a bowl, mix soy sauce, gochujang, honey, sesame oil, garlic, ginger, rice vinegar, brown sugar, and black pepper.
- Add chicken thighs to the marinade, coating evenly. Let marinate for at least 30 minutes.
- Heat a pan or grill over medium-high heat. Cook chicken for 6-7 minutes per side until fully cooked.
- Garnish with sesame seeds and green onions before serving.
Notes
- Adjust gochujang for preferred spice level.
- Marinate longer for deeper flavor.
- Serve with steamed rice or lettuce wraps.
